The Autobiography of Ozaki Yukio: The Struggle for Constitutional Government in Japan

3.5 of 5 stars 3.50 · rating details · 2 ratings · 0 reviews
Ozaki Yukio, who was returned to his seat in the Japanese Diet twenty-five times, served in that body from its inception in 1890 to 1953. He was several times a cabinet member and, for ten years, mayor of Tokyo.
